Azalea

Rhododendron indicum

Azalea (Rhododendron indicum) is a slow-growing shrub, hardy in USDA zones 7-8, that matures to about 2-3 ft × 2-3 ft. It does best in part shade with medium water needs in well-drained and moist soil. Expect pink and red blooms in spring and summer. It stands up well to rabbits.
